It started in Bangkok. Arleen and Lacy were sitting inside the main temple, three weeks into a trip they had been planning for months. The walls were covered floor to ceiling in murals, vivid and detailed, clearly telling some kind of story, and neither of them had any idea what they were looking at. There was no guide, no plaque, no one around to ask. Just two friends sitting in one of the most remarkable places either of them had ever been, full of questions and no way to answer them.
That conversation stuck. Arleen had always gravitated toward the free walking tours when she traveled. She loved having someone point things out, give context, make a place feel alive. Lacy preferred to wander on her own, headphones in, listening to whatever podcast she could find about the city she was in. They were doing the same thing in different ways, both chasing the same information. What if there was something that combined both, a tour that wasn't fixed to a route or a schedule, that simply listened to where you were and told you what you were standing in front of.
That was the idea. That was Whale.
